A simulation consists of the identification of various varieties of pressure on a part structure. These are most commonly mechanical stresses, which examine how forces influence all parts of the look. Other types of analyses could consist of thermal, vibration, buckling, or maybe more.

The issue is that lots of 3D printing procedures are usually not isotropic, indicating the element generated does not have a similar energy in all Instructions, as one particular would look forward to finding using a uniform dispersed material.
The Materialise simulation module for 3D printing is predicated on an OEM Model on the Simufact Additive Solver. Simufact Additive is usually a scalable application tool for your simulation of metallic-based AM procedures. The combination of Simufact’s simulation abilities with Materialise’s info and Establish preparation program allows buyers to raised Manage the pre-Make process in their common details preparing ecosystem.
